ABSTRACT:
L-Phenylalanyl-tRNA synthetase mutants, a process for the preparation thereof and the use thereof for the in vivo incorporation of non-proteinogenous amino acids into peptides or proteins.
The invention relates to L-phenylalanyl-tRNA synthetases from microorganisms which, by reason of a modification generated by genetic engineering, have an altered substrate selectivity, and to their preparation and use for the in vivo incorporation of non-proteinogenous amino acids into peptides or proteins.
